#8e9fe9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e9fe9 is composed of 55.7% red, 62.4%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 31.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 228.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.4% and a lightness of 73.5%. #8e9fe9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1d3fd3.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#8e9fe9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e9fe9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b9bf is the less saturated color, while #7992fe is the most saturated one.
